Active Humidifier Device Market: Breathing Innovation into Healthcare and Home Wellness
The Active Humidifier Device Market is witnessing significant growth globally, driven by the increasing demand for respiratory care devices, rising awareness about air quality, and the expanding use of humidifiers across healthcare, commercial, and residential sectors. Active humidifiers play a vital role in regulating moisture levels in breathing gases and ensuring optimal humidity during mechanical ventilation and anesthesia. These devices are widely used in hospitals, home care, and clinical environments to enhance patient comfort and respiratory function.
The Global Active Humidifier Device Market is projected to grow from 1.52 USD Billion in 2024 to 2.32 USD Billion by 2035.
In recent years, rising cases of chronic respiratory diseases such as ch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), asthma, and sleep apnea have accelerated the need for advanced respiratory support systems, including active humidification devices. Furthermore, the growing geriatric population, technological advancements in humidification systems, and the increasing prevalence of premature births requiring neonatal respiratory care are further driving market expansion.
With the global healthcare industry focusing on patient safety, comfort, and infection control, active humidifier devices are becoming indispensable tools for improving therapeutic outcomes and supporting critical care systems.

Market Dynamics and Key Drivers
The Active Humidifier Device Market is being propelled by several critical factors, primarily the rising prevalence of respiratory diseases and the increasing use of mechanical ventilation systems. According to the World Health Organization (WHO), over 300 million people globally suffer from asthma, and COPD ranks among the top three causes of death worldwide. The demand for humidified breathing gases during ventilation therapy, both in hospitals and home settings, has increased significantly.
Active humidifiers are designed to warm and humidify gases before they enter a patient’s airways, preventing airway dryness, irritation, and potential lung damage. This makes them crucial for patients under long-term ventilation or receiving high-flow oxygen therapy.
Another major driver is the technological advancement in medical humidification systems. Modern active humidifiers are integrated with automated temperature control, digital sensors, and feedback mechanisms that maintain precise humidity levels. These innovations enhance safety and reduce maintenance complexity for clinicians and caregivers.
The expanding home healthcare sector is also playing a vital role in market growth. With the increasing trend toward home-based respiratory therapy for chronic illness management, the demand for portable and user-friendly humidifier devices has surged. Furthermore, the COVID-19 pandemic highlighted the importance of respiratory support systems, driving widespread adoption of active humidification devices in intensive care units (ICUs) and emergency departments.
However, challenges such as high device costs, maintenance requirements, and limited awareness in low-income regions may restrain market expansion. Despite these barriers, strong government initiatives for respiratory care and investments in healthcare infrastructure are expected to create substantial opportunities for manufacturers in the coming years.
Regional Insights
North America dominates the Active Humidifier Device Market, accounting for the largest revenue share. The region’s strong healthcare infrastructure, growing incidence of chronic respiratory conditions, and high adoption of advanced medical technologies are key growth enablers. The United States leads the market with widespread use of active humidifiers in hospitals and home care settings. Additionally, strong regulatory frameworks by the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) and the presence of leading medical device manufacturers support consistent innovation and adoption.
Europe holds the second-largest market share, driven by a growing elderly population, rising healthcare spending, and government initiatives for chronic disease management. Countries such as Germany, the UK, and France are leading adopters of humidification systems in hospitals and intensive care units. The emphasis on reducing hospital-acquired infections and improving patient comfort is further promoting the use of active humidifiers in medical applications.
Asia-Pacific (APAC) is expected to witness the fastest growth during the forecast period. Factors such as rapid urbanization, rising pollution levels, and increasing respiratory disease prevalence in countries like China and India are propelling demand. Additionally, improving healthcare access, government investment in hospital modernization, and growing awareness of home respiratory care are creating lucrative opportunities for manufacturers. Japan, South Korea, and Australia also represent key markets due to advanced healthcare infrastructure and high adoption of respiratory support technologies.
Latin America and the Middle East & Africa (MEA) regions are gradually emerging as promising markets. Growing healthcare investments, increasing awareness of respiratory therapy, and the introduction of affordable humidification devices are contributing to market development. Brazil, Mexico, and the UAE are key contributors to growth in these regions.

Market Opportunities
The Active Humidifier Device Market presents abundant opportunities across various domains. One of the most promising trends is the integration of artificial intelligence (AI) and IoT in humidification systems. These technologies enable real-time monitoring, predictive maintenance, and automatic calibration of humidity levels, enhancing operational efficiency in clinical settings.
The growing home healthcare segment also presents significant potential. Portable and user-friendly humidifiers designed for long-term respiratory care are witnessing high demand among aging populations and chronic disease patients. Additionally, the rise of telemedicine is fostering demand for connected devices that allow remote management of humidification systems.
Furthermore, the increasing focus on energy-efficient and eco-friendly medical devices opens new avenues for innovation. Manufacturers are exploring advanced materials and sustainable designs to reduce environmental impact while maintaining device performance.
Emerging markets in Asia, Latin America, and Africa are expected to offer untapped growth opportunities as governments invest in healthcare infrastructure and respiratory care programs.
